At least one model is not scored in the current public ranking lane, so the page does not name an overall quality winner. The page therefore keeps the decision tied to the specific documented workload.
The published evidence does not provide a shared weighted coding basis for both models, so BenchLM does not name a coding winner.
The published evidence does not provide a shared weighted agentic tasks basis for both models, so BenchLM does not name a agentic tasks winner.
For the stated presets, chat costs $0.005 on Grok 4.6 and $0.0002 on Laguna S 2.1; repository review costs $0.118 and $0.0056; the cache-heavy agent loop costs $0.2 and $0.006. Costs use the listed standard API rates.
Laguna S 2.1 has the larger documented context window: 1M, compared with 500K.
